Indians spent over Rs 50k crore on Chinese phones in FY18

Indians spent over Rs 50k crore on Chinese phones in FY18
The four — Xiaomi, Oppo, Vivo and Honor — along with a few other Chinese brands like Lenovo-Motorola, One-Plus and Infinix, make up more than half of the total Indian smartphone market by sales.
